Please tell us about the good and bad aspects of living in your local area:

It's amazing living so close to Preston Park, I go there pretty much every day and have met a lot of people from the local area there. We are out of the hustle and bustle of central Brighton, so it's more peaceful. But it's still easy to get everywhere on foot or by bus. There are corner shops and supermarkets close by too

How has the building management responded to any problems or issues you have raised:

Most things are dealt with promptly, however there have been a few minor issues that have taken a long time to get fixed.

Please share one thing (or more) which you wish you had known before you moved in:

How amazing it is to live so close to Preston Park.

Please tell us about the good and bad aspects of living in your local area:

Great location, tucked away from town enough to be peaceful but a nice stroll into town/the lanes. Right opposite lovely Preston park. Close to Brighton; Preston park and London Road train stations. Ten min walk to a good size Sainsbury’s.

How has the building management responded to any problems or issues you have raised:

Promptly and friendly, haven’t had any big issues, maintenance issues were sorted quickly.

Please share one thing (or more) which you wish you had known before you moved in:

It’s a shame we are a year in and a gym is still a question mark; would be great to have one. Though this never promised.
